    I take time off for holidays but very rarely for sick days. So far I have had zero parents complain of this(at least to my face) or make me feel guilty of it. I do feel guilty for taking a sick day or having to close early or for having to close for a doctor's appointment but I DO NOT feel guilty for taking holidays.

    I wanted to open a home daycare so that I was my own boss and make my own hours. I don't know how to stop feeling guilty but just remember that almost all the parents have holidays and take sick days. If they make you feel guilty for that than they don't respect or appreciate you and I wouldn't want those kind of parents in my hdc. If any of my dc parents gave me grief over sick days or even a holiday I would point blank ask them "Do you not take a sick day or holiday?" In my interviews I make it very clear that they need a back up provider for when I take holidays or sick days.

    Take time off, put your family first and try not to feel too guilty!! Life is short, spend it how YOU want! Don't feel guilty for making memories with your own family
